mac:截屏 自定義 格式,位置

我最終因爲mac自帶的截圖沒有塗鴉,而放棄它,轉向 xnip

https://zhuanlan.zhihu.com/p/73725126

說Mac系統的截圖功能非常強大,並不只在於它提供了上述列出的幾種非常方便及常用的截圖類型,更重要的是你可以對截圖的各種屬性進行修改,對其各種功能進行細節的定製,以滿足日常生活中更適合自己需求的截屏需求。在進行截屏時,通常來說比較多修改的屬性有以下幾種:

名字
保存位置
格式
截圖陰影
截圖聲音
針對以上的屬性,我們都可以利用命令行的方式來進行修改,具體步驟是打開Terminal,然後輸入以下命令:

defaults write com.apple.screencapture *attribute* *value*
這裏是對相應屬性進行修改,attribute是想要修改的屬性名,value是賦予其的具體值。 下面就來分別講一講如何利用命令行的方式來修改以上所羅列的幾種截圖屬性:

截圖名字

默認情況下,Mac保存的截圖名稱格式爲“屏幕截圖日期時間”,但這種格式對我們來說通常並沒有多大幫助,反而會增加整理和查看的困難。利用剛纔介紹的命令行,我們可以很方便的更改Mac截圖的默認名稱,此時attribute爲name,value爲想要更改的名字。比如你現在正在寫一篇論文的初稿,需要做很多截圖,這裏你就可以將默認的截圖名稱改爲論文初稿,這樣當你一張一張進行截圖的時候,被保存的截圖文件名就會被命名爲“論文初稿”,“論文初稿 2”,“論文初稿 3”,依次遞增。這樣不僅會變得更好管理,而且當你在後面需要進行圖片順序的調整時,自動加上的序列號也能助你一臂之力。具體的方式如下,打開Terminal程序,在其中敲入以下兩行命令:

defaults write com.apple.screencapture name 論文初稿

隨後你再進行截圖,就會發現默認文件名稱變成剛剛所述的那種格式,是不是很方便?

截圖保存位置

默認情況下Mac截圖的保存位置是在桌面上,但如果截圖工作一多,桌面往往就會變得很雜亂,因此你想將默認的存放位置改爲另一個地方,比如在Document下的“論文初稿截圖”文件夾中。我們照樣可以利用上述命令行來幫助完成這項工作,此時attribute爲location,value爲具體的文件夾絕對路徑。打開Terminal,輸入以下命令:

defaults write com.apple.screencapture location /Users/XXX/Documents/論文初稿截圖

下一次截圖,你會發現圖片被默認保存到了“Documents/論文初稿截圖”這個文件夾下,方便進一步的管理。當你切換到另一項工作也需要進行截圖時,就可以先建立一個新的文件夾,然後依然利用上述命令更改默認保存位置,這樣每項任務的截圖管理工作之間不會產生任何衝突。另外,如果想快速獲得某個文件夾的絕對路徑,可以將相應文件夾拖入到Terminal中,這樣就能顯示出完整路徑了。

截圖格式

Mac截圖的默認格式爲png,也許爲了編輯方便,或者想獲得壓縮率更高的格式,我們可以自行更改截圖的默認格式。同樣的,利用上述命令行,此時attribute爲type,value爲想要保存的格式類型,支持以下類型:bmp,gif,jpg,jpeg,pdf,tiff。這裏我們以常見的jpg格式爲例,打開Terminal,輸入以下命令行:

defaults write com.apple.screencapture type jpg

當下次截圖時,你會發現默認格式變成了.jpg。

截圖投影

也許你已經注意到了,當每次對一個窗口進行截圖時,所保存的截圖周圍都會有一圈漂亮的類似影子的投影(Drop Shadow),讓整個截圖顯得特別有立體感。但可能有時候你並不是很想要這個效果,那麼也可以使用命令行將其關掉,只需要輸入以下命令行:

defaults write com.apple.screencapture disable-shadow -bool true

這樣就能關掉截圖的投影效果了。如果想再次打開,則將參數true改爲false即可,也就是使用下面的命令行:

defaults write com.apple.screencapture disable-shadow -bool false
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章